Debt is a big problem in North America, particularly when it comes to unsecured credit card debt. Credit cards, however, may be a financial burden as well as a beneficial financial instrument. When you use a credit card responsibly (paying your payments on time and in full), you can raise your credit score, which strengthens your credit report and makes it simpler to obtain additional credit in the future. However, being reckless with your credit cards (missing or late payments) has a plethora of negative effects, including a pile of debt. It’s also difficult to get back up once you’ve gone under the mountain.
